How often should I change my oil in Fort Wayne?

Most modern vehicles require an oil change every 5,000 to 7,500 miles with full synthetic oils, or 3,000 to 5,000 miles with conventional oil. Follow your manufacturer’s interval in the owner’s manual.

Check your manual for your car’s recommended interval, and adjust based on your driving (city vs highway).

Is synthetic oil worth it in Fort Wayne?

Synthetic oils generally offer better protection in extreme temperatures and longer intervals between changes. They cost more upfront but can save money over time by reducing wear and extending engine life.

Synthetic oil can protect your engine longer, especially in extreme weather; it might cost more up front but can pay off later.

Can I request a specific oil grade at a Fort Wayne shop?

Absolutely. Bring the manufacturer’s recommended viscosity (e.g., 5W-30) and discuss your vehicle’s needs with the technician to ensure compatibility and warranty compliance.

You can specify the oil grade; be sure it matches what your car requires.

What should I do if my check oil light comes on after an oil change?

If the light stays on, stop driving and contact the shop. It could indicate low oil level, an incorrect oil type, or a sensor issue that requires adjustment.

If the light stays on after an oil change, contact the shop right away.
